BULK WATER METER | HYDRANT TESTER Fully electronic hydrant tester for checking the actual amount of water in m3/h (cold water up to 30 °C) available at the end of the pipe. Highly accurate recording of all billing data. ► Hydrant tester comprises: Hydrant meter, Pressure gauge, carrying/ protective handle and input/output with fixed B-coupling ► Electronic counter module: Protection class IP 68, mechanical switch for changing the display, M-Bus interface to EN 1434-3, no automatic display ► Lithium battery, lifetime 10 years ► Optical ZVEI interface equipped as standard ► Single-line 7-digit display for easy meter reading ► Pulse output: 100 l/pulse forward, 100 l/pulse return

BULK WATER METER | HYDRANT TESTER PULSE OUTPUTS The outputs are open-collector circuits. The collector branch contains only 0 O resistance, i.e. there is no internal current limiting. If required, this must be provided externally by a collector resistance of 1 k£2 (at 30 V). The pulse outputs must be operated in floating mode if the M-Bus is connected.
